The most common mistakes buyers make when looking for a supplier in Madagascar

Looking for a supplier in Madagascar can be an excellent opportunity for an international company. But as with any sourcing operation, certain mistakes can prove costly.

Most problems don’t come from a lack of opportunities. They come from moving too fast, being too vague, or not securing the process enough.

Here are the most common mistakes to avoid.

Mistake 1: relying only on price

Price matters. But it should never be the only criterion.

A very low price can hide:

  • lower quality
  • incorrect product grading
  • unrealistic lead times
  • costs that aren’t included
  • an inability to deliver
  • a lack of export experience
  • non-compliant production.

The right supplier isn’t necessarily the cheapest one. It’s the one that offers the best balance between price, quality, reliability and capacity.

Mistake 2: not verifying that the supplier exists

Some buyers stop at a WhatsApp exchange, a Facebook page, or a few photos.

That’s not enough.

Before moving forward, you need to verify:

  • who you’re actually talking to
  • where the business is located
  • how long it’s been operating
  • what it actually produces
  • what documents it can provide
  • what references it has.

An unverified supplier is always a risk.

Mistake 3: ordering too quickly

In international sourcing, rushing is dangerous.

Before placing an order, take the time to:

  • clarify the need
  • compare several offers
  • request samples
  • verify quality
  • formalize the terms
  • plan for logistics
  • prepare the documents.

Ordering quickly can feel like saving time, but it can create problems that take much longer to fix afterward.

Mistake 4: skipping samples

The sample is an essential step.

It lets you concretely verify:

  • quality
  • presentation
  • packaging
  • compliance with the need
  • consistency between what’s said and what’s delivered.

Even though a sample doesn’t guarantee the entire production, it’s an important basis for comparison.

Mistake 5: not formalizing commitments

A verbal agreement or a simple exchange of messages can create misunderstandings.

It’s better to formalize:

  • the product
  • the quantity
  • the price
  • the lead time
  • the payment terms
  • the expected quality
  • the documents
  • the responsibilities
  • the shipping terms.

Formalizing protects the buyer, but also the supplier. It lets everyone know what’s expected.

Mistake 6: forgetting about logistics

Importing from Madagascar isn’t just about buying a product.

You also need to think about:

  • packaging
  • local transport
  • the freight forwarder
  • export documents
  • port or air freight lead times
  • formalities at the destination
  • additional costs.

A good product price can become less attractive if logistics weren’t planned for.

Mistake 7: not inspecting before shipment

Pre-shipment inspection helps avoid discovering problems once the goods have arrived.

It can cover:

  • quantities
  • visible quality
  • packaging
  • labeling
  • overall compliance
  • readiness for shipment.

This step is especially important for first orders.

How to avoid these mistakes

To avoid these mistakes, you need a clear method:

  1. define specifications
  2. identify several suppliers
  3. verify the partners
  4. compare offers
  5. request a sample
  6. formalize commitments
  7. inspect before shipment.
